Don’t Get Ripped Off! What You Need to Know About Elder Financial Fraud

Elder financial fraud happens “at an alarming rate” and is often perpetrated by relatives, said Ted Sarenski, CPA, PFS.  Protect against elder financial fraud by safeguarding assets, following scam alerts, and monitoring accounts.
